Brick masonry services involve the skilled construction, repair, and restoration of structures built with bricks, such as walls, fireplaces, chimneys, patios, and retaining walls. These services typically include laying new brickwork, matching existing patterns, and ensuring the durability and aesthetic appeal of brick surfaces. Professional brick masons use specialized techniques and materials to create sturdy, long-lasting structures that can enhance both the appearance and functionality of a property.

This service is often sought to address common problems like crumbling or cracked brickwork, damaged mortar joints, or deteriorating chimneys and walls. Over time, exposure to weather and other environmental factors can weaken brick structures, leading to safety concerns or further damage if not properly repaired. Brick masonry experts can restore the integrity of these features, prevent water infiltration, and improve overall stability, helping property owners avoid more costly repairs down the line.

The overview below groups typical Brick Masonry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ine brick masonry repairs, such as replacing a few damaged bricks or repointing mortar, generally fall between $250 and $600. Many projects in this category are straightforward and stay within this range, though costs can vary based on the extent of damage.

Patio and Fireplace Construction - Building a new patio or fireplace with brickwork usually costs between $2,000 and $5,000 for standard projects. Larger or more intricate designs can push costs above $5,000, but most projects fall into the middle of this range.

Full Masonry Wall Installation - Installing a full brick wall typically ranges from $10,000 to $25,000, depending on size and complexity. Many projects are completed within this band, with more extensive or detailed work reaching higher costs.

Complete Masonry Replacement - Replacing or rebuilding entire brick structures can cost $20,000 or more, especially for larger or historic restorations. While some projects may exceed this, most fall within the higher end of the typical range based on scope and scale.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
